Matt CuttsOk so you can guess by now my presentation was not talking about buying links. My presentation PPT version is also included here and I focused on what really makes a difference. Sorry that is in Chinese but the focus on the presentation was on that internal links are what 99% of the websites on the internet need to focus on and where most people get it completely wrong.

I have seen companies who happy to buy links and “fairy dust” for $1,000’s but then on their own website they fail to update the navigation/linking. Websites all too often focus on the external links, but if you analysis the algorithm at Google you will see that the internal linking is what receives the most weight in terms of keyword target/ranking. The most basic way to think about this is while other sites might link to you saying A if you say your B then who is Google to believe? If Google believed what others said about you more then what you said about yourself you could easily simply change any websites ranking by pointing unrelated links at its content.
